Patent number: 12629479Abstract: A medical injection system comprising: a syringe provided with a barrel, a stopper and an injection needle; a plunger rod which engages with the stopper; an injection lock preventing relative movement of the plunger rod with respect to the barrel; and a needle guard comprising a trigger portion and configured to slidably engage the barrel so as to define a first position covering the injection needle and a second position not covering a predetermined portion of the injection needle. The trigger portion is adapted to disengage the injection lock from the plunger rod when the needle guard moves from the first position to the second position.Type: GrantFiled: November 15, 2019Date of Patent: May 19, 2026Assignee: Becton Dickinson FranceInventors: Maxime Nicolas, Michael Fiard, Gilles Bernede

Publication number: 20260083915Abstract: This autoinjector includes a housing extending along longitudinal axis A and configured to receive a medical container having a barrel defining a reservoir for containing a medical product, said barrel having a distal end provided with an injection needle and an opened proximal end configured to receive a plunger rod for pushing a stopper arranged inside the barrel. A needle cover is coupled to and axially movable with respect to said housing between a first extended position, a retracted position and a second extended position. A plunger rod is axially movable inside the housing between an initial position and an injection end position, the plunger rod being configured to push the stopper in order to expel the medical product when moving from the initial position to the injection end position.Type: ApplicationFiled: August 11, 2023Publication date: March 26, 2026Inventors: Lionel Maritan, Franck Carrel, Michael Fiard

Publication number: 20240108815Abstract: This autoinjector includes a housing extending along longitudinal axis A and having an opened distal end, said housing being configured to receive a medical container having a barrel defining a reservoir for containing a medical product, said barrel having a distal end provided with an injection needle. A needle cover is coupled to and axially movable with respect to said housing between a first extended position, a retracted position, and a second extended position. A cap is removably attached to the opened distal end of the housing. A retainer is coupled to the housing for blocking a proximal movement of the needle cover from the first extended position to the retracted position as long as the cap is attached to the housing.Type: ApplicationFiled: October 2, 2023Publication date: April 4, 2024Inventor: Michael Fiard

Publication number: 20240001039Abstract: The cap includes a housing extending along a longitudinal axis A, the housing having a distal end and an opposite proximal end configured to be removably attached to the body of the autoinjector. A retainer is arranged inside the housing and is axially movable with respect to said housing, the retainer including an inner cavity for receiving the needle shield, a clamping member configured to remove the needle shield from the medical container, an opened distal end configured to provide access to a distal end of the needle shield, and a proximal abutment surface configured to abut against the medical container. A plug is arranged at the distal end of the housing, the plug including a sealing portion configured for closing the distal end of the housing and at least one anti-rattling member arranged at a proximal side of the sealing portion for abutting against the retainer and move the retainer in the proximal direction.Type: ApplicationFiled: June 28, 2023Publication date: January 4, 2024Inventors: Lionel Maritan, Michael Fiard, Vincent Delobelle

Publication number: 20240001033Abstract: The autoinjector includes a housing extending along longitudinal axis (A) and configured to receive a medical container having a barrel defining a reservoir for containing a medical product, said barrel having a distal end provided with an injection needle and an opened proximal end. A power pack arranged inside the housing for expelling the medical product from the medical container. The power pack includes a plunger rod configured to extend through the opened proximal end of the barrel for pushing a stopper arranged inside the barrel. The plunger rod is axially movable between an initial position and an injection end position distally located with respect to the initial position. Resilient adjustment means are arranged between the plunger rod and the barrel for compensating clearances between the plunger rod and the barrel.Type: ApplicationFiled: June 29, 2023Publication date: January 4, 2024Inventors: Arnaud Murier, Vincent Delobelle, Michael Fiard
